I am starting my vegetables inside from seed. I have a five-shelf portable green house, purchased from Lowes.
Why do my broccoli plants (from seeds) seem to have stopped growing in height? They are about 3-4 inches now.
Do young broccoli plants need to be cut back? The stems are very long with two little leaves.
Answer:
Hi Phillana,
Make sure the broccoli seedlings have enough light. It is also important that the soil be damp but not soggy-wet. Broccoli is a cool-season plant, so the seedlings prefer cool temperatures.
Don't cut them back.
Some gardeners transplant their broccoli seedlings if they are too lanky. They can be carefully planted deeper (about half-way up the stem)in potting soil.
